Here’s the percentage increase for all 29 specialties, according to Medscape’s “Physician Compensation Report 2022.”
- Otolaryngology: 13 percent
- Gastroenterology: 12 percent
- Dermatology: 11 percent
- Pediatrics; ophthalmology; plastic surgery: 10 percent
- Orthopedics; allergy and immunology: 9 percent
- Family medicine; urology; OB/GYN; general surgery: 8 percent
- Physical medicine and rehabilitation; anesthesiology; cardiology; internal medicine: 7 percent
- Pulmonary medicine; nephrology; infectious diseases; radiology; pathology: 6 percent
- Emergency medicine; diabetes and endocrinology: 5 percent
- Rheumatology; psychiatry; neurology: 4 percent
- Public health and preventive medicine: 3 percent
- Oncology: 2 percent
- Critical care: 1 percent
